Ten Obligatory Acts of Shia Islam is an engaging lesson, providing a deep dive into the Ten Obligatory Acts. It explores the significance of each act, including the vital concepts of Tawalla and Tabarra. It is designed with a focus on modern pedagogy, including “Cold Call” questioning and “Independent Silent Study” to maximise student focus and retention.

KEY FEATURES

  • AQA RS 2026 Ready: Fully aligned with the latest exam board success criteria.
  • “Show on Zero” Interactive checking understanding Quizzes: Frequent check-points to gauge whole-class progress without the need for extra equipment.
  • Minimal Printing
  • Accessibility for All: Includes a task support sheet specifically for SEN students to help them structure 12-mark “Evaluate” answers.
  • Specialist & Non-Specialist Friendly: Clear, step-by-step instructions make this lesson easy to deliver regardless of your subject background.

LESSON PEDAGOGY & TASKS

  • Retrieval Practice: “Do Now” tasks to link prior learning of the Five Pillars to the new content.
  • Sacred Writing Integration: Students learn to apply Quranic quotes to explain the meaning and significance of practices like Khums and Jihad.
  • Exam Excellence: A structured 12-mark practice question using the PETS (Point, Explain, Teaching, So What?) framework.
